HDB15 to Dual DB9 IP67 Shielded Encoder Cable - Custom Industrial Wire Harness & Cable Assembly
- High-Fidelity Signal Integrity: Engineered for precision rotary encoder feedback and servo motor communication, featuring an HDB15 high-density interface transitioned to dual DB9 serial connectors.
- IP67 Rated Environmental Protection: Constructed with heavy-duty metal shells and robust sealing to ensure reliable operation in harsh washdown environments and high-vibration automation cells.
- Superior EMI/RFI Shielding: Utilizes a fully shielded multi-conductor cable architecture to mitigate electromagnetic interference, ensuring stable data transmission in electrically noisy industrial control panels.
- Precision Motion Control Interconnect: Specifically designed for CNC machinery and robotic arm integration, allowing for simultaneous power and data signal routing via a streamlined Y-split configuration.
- Industrial-Grade Mechanical Locking: Equipped with knurled thumbscrews on all connector heads to prevent accidental disconnection and maintain secure contact pressure in continuous-duty applications.

What information do you need to provide a quote for a custom wire harness?
To provide an accurate quote and lead time, please provide:
- Technical Drawing or Diagram: Showing pinouts, lengths, and tolerances.
- Bill of Materials (BOM): Listing specific connectors (MPN) and wire gauges (AWG).
- Estimated Annual Usage (EAU): Helping us optimize pricing for your volume. Note: If you do not have a formal drawing, our engineering team can help create one based on your physical sample.

How do you ensure quality control for custom cable assemblies?
Every single cable assembly undergoes rigorous testing before leaving our Taiwan facility. Our standard QC process includes:
- 100% Continuity Testing: Ensuring no opens, shorts, or miswires.
- Pull Force Testing: Verifying crimp strength.
- Visual Inspection: Checking for cosmetic defects and label accuracy.
- Hi-Pot Testing: Available upon request for high-voltage applications to ensure insulation integrity.
